About the role
To support delivery and growth of research at Barwon Health by:
- promoting Barwon Health research activity and outcomes to relevant stakeholders including Barwon Health staff, current and potential future research participants, industry collaborators, prospective students and the broader community
- promoting the supports available to Barwon Health staff to help them conduct research
- working with research groups to populate and maintain the Barwon Health research website
- raising awareness and appreciation of Barwon Health as a research-active organisation among current and potential collaborators including research institutions, industry, clinician researchers, funding bodies and corporate organisations.
Key responsibilities
- Coordinate and manage research communications, including newsletters, website content, and promotional activities for Grand Rounds and community events.
- Support research governance and engagement by attending committees, assisting with events, and managing symposiums and awards.
- Prepare and maintain research reports, annual reports, and other materials to ensure timely and accurate dissemination of information.
What we’re looking for
- Tertiary qualification in relevant field
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ills
- Strong organisational skills
- Attention to detail
- Communications experience in either marketing, journalism or web content creation roles
